Subject: Re: [dpdk-dev] [PATCH v3] net/ixgbe: fix UDP zero checksum error
Date: Fri, 05 Feb 2021 18:50:56 +0100	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<87a6siz9mn.fsf@fed.void>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<20210204143949.22827-1-haiyue.wang@intel.com>

Hi Haiyue,

Haiyue Wang <haiyue.wang@intel.com> writes:

> There is an 82599 errata that UDP frames with a zero checksum are
> incorrectly marked as checksum invalid by the hardware.  This was
> leading to misleading PKT_RX_L4_CKSUM_BAD flag.
>
> This patch changes the bad UDP checksum to PKT_RX_L4_CKSUM_UNKNOWN,
> so the software application will then have to recompute the checksum
> itself if needed.
